KARACHI (Web Desk): The date for making computerized vehicle number plates in Sindh has been extended.

Sindh Excise Minister Mukesh Kumar Chawla announced an extension of the date for making number plates till August 14 and said that there will be no challans due to old number plates until August 14.

He said that the people of the province should transfer all vehicles to their names and obtain computerized number plates before August 14.

He also reiterated that modern number plates integrated with the Safe City project are mandatory for all vehicles.

Earlier, concerns were raised about the design and legality of Ajrak-themed plates introduced as part of the province’s cultural branding.

It should be noted that new number plates have been issued for 2 million vehicles, including 1.2 million motorcycles.
